The Enduring Legacy of the Hard Disk Drive (HDD)
The Hard Disk Drive (HDD) stands as a monumental invention in the history of computing, serving as the primary non-volatile storage solution for personal computers and servers for decades. Despite the rise of solid-state drives (SSDs), HDDs continue to play a crucial role in data storage, particularly where high capacity and cost-effectiveness are paramount. This article delves into the intricate world of HDDs, exploring their mechanics, specifications, types, advantages, and their evolving place in the digital landscape.
1. Introduction to Hard Disk Drives
A Hard Disk Drive is an electromechanical data storage device that stores and retrieves digital data using magnetic storage. It consists of rapidly rotating platters coated with magnetic material. Data is stored on these platters by magnetizing tiny sections of the material, and retrieved by detecting the magnetization. Unlike volatile memory (RAM), HDDs retain data even when power is removed, making them ideal for long-term storage of operating systems, applications, and user files.
1.1 A Brief History
The first HDD was invented by IBM in 1956, known as the IBM 350 RAMAC. It weighed over a ton and could store a mere 5 megabytes of data. Over the decades, HDDs have undergone dramatic reductions in size, increases in capacity, and significant improvements in performance, becoming a ubiquitous component of modern computing infrastructure.
2. How Hard Disk Drives Work
The operation of an HDD is a marvel of precision engineering, combining mechanical, electrical, and magnetic principles to read and write data at high speeds.
2.1 Core Components
2.1.1 Platters
Platters are circular disks made of aluminum, glass, or ceramic, coated with a thin layer of magnetic material. Data is stored on both sides of each platter. HDDs typically contain multiple platters stacked on a central spindle.
2.1.2 Read/Write Heads
These tiny electromagnetic devices are responsible for reading and writing data to the platters. There is one head for each side of each platter. They float on a cushion of air created by the spinning platters, never actually touching the surface, to prevent damage and data loss.
2.1.3 Spindle Motor
The spindle motor rotates the platters at a constant, high speed, measured in Rotations Per Minute (RPM). Common speeds include 5,400, 7,200, 10,000, and 15,000 RPM. Higher RPM generally translates to faster data access.
2.1.4 Actuator Arm and Voice Coil Motor
The read/write heads are attached to an actuator arm assembly. A voice coil motor, similar to the mechanism in a loudspeaker, moves the actuator arm rapidly and precisely across the platters to position the heads over the desired data tracks.
2.1.5 Controller Board (PCB)
Located on the underside of the HDD, the Printed Circuit Board (PCB) contains the drive's firmware and electronics. It manages the flow of data, controls the spindle motor and actuator, and communicates with the host computer via an interface (e.g., SATA, SAS).
2.2 Data Storage Process
Data is organized into concentric circles called tracks, which are further divided into sectors. Multiple sectors at the same position on different platters form a cylinder.
2.2.1 Writing Data
When writing data, the read/write head generates a magnetic field that changes the polarity of tiny magnetic domains on the platter surface, representing binary 0s and 1s.
2.2.2 Reading Data
When reading data, the read/write head detects the magnetic orientation of these domains and converts them back into electrical signals, which are then interpreted as binary data.
3. Key Characteristics and Specifications
Understanding HDD specifications is crucial for selecting the right drive for a particular application.
3.1 Capacity
This is the total amount of data the drive can store, typically measured in gigabytes (GB) or terabytes (TB). HDDs offer the highest capacities per dollar compared to other storage technologies.
3.2 Rotational Speed (RPM)
As mentioned, RPM affects data access speed. Higher RPM drives (e.g., 7,200 RPM, 10,000 RPM) offer better performance but may generate more heat and noise than lower RPM drives (e.g., 5,400 RPM).
3.3 Cache/Buffer Size
A small amount of integrated RAM (e.g., 64MB, 128MB, 256MB) on the drive acts as a buffer or cache. It temporarily stores frequently accessed data, speeding up read/write operations by reducing the need to access the slower magnetic platters directly.
3.4 Interface
The interface defines how the drive connects to the computer's motherboard and transfers data.
3.4.1 SATA (Serial ATA)
The most common interface for consumer desktop and laptop HDDs. Offers data transfer speeds of up to 6 Gbps (SATA III).
3.4.2 SAS (Serial Attached SCSI)
Primarily used in enterprise environments (servers, workstations) due to its higher performance, reliability, and support for multiple devices. Offers speeds up to 22.5 Gbps (SAS-4).
3.4.3 IDE/PATA (Integrated Drive Electronics/Parallel ATA)
An older interface that has been largely replaced by SATA, characterized by a wider ribbon cable.
3.5 Form Factor
This refers to the physical size of the drive.
3.5.1 3.5-inch
Standard size for desktop computers and servers, allowing for higher capacities.
3.5.2 2.5-inch
Commonly used in laptops and external drives, offering a more compact size at typically lower capacities than 3.5-inch drives.
3.6 Latency
The time it takes for the desired sector on the platter to rotate under the read/write head. Directly related to RPM.
3.7 Transfer Rate (Throughput)
The speed at which data can be read from or written to the disk, usually measured in MB/s. Varies significantly between the inner and outer tracks of the platter.
4. Types of HDDs
HDDs are categorized based on their intended use and performance characteristics.
4.1 Desktop/Consumer HDDs
Designed for everyday computing tasks, offering a balance of capacity, performance (typically 7,200 RPM), and affordability. Often 3.5-inch form factor.
4.2 Laptop/Mobile HDDs
Compact 2.5-inch drives, often running at 5,400 RPM to conserve power and reduce heat, making them suitable for portable devices.
4.3 Enterprise/Server HDDs
Built for demanding 24/7 operation, high reliability, and superior performance (10,000 or 15,000 RPM). Often use SAS interface and advanced error correction mechanisms. Found in data centers and high-end workstations.
4.4 External HDDs
HDDs enclosed in a case with a USB or Thunderbolt interface for portable storage and backup. Can contain either 3.5-inch (requiring external power) or 2.5-inch (USB-powered) drives.
4.5 Specialized HDDs
4.5.1 NAS (Network Attached Storage) HDDs
Optimized for multi-drive environments, featuring enhanced vibration resistance, longer warranty, and firmware tuned for RAID arrays and continuous operation.
4.5.2 Surveillance HDDs
Designed for continuous, sequential writing of video streams from multiple cameras. They prioritize write stability and endurance over peak read performance.
5. Advantages and Disadvantages of HDDs
While newer technologies exist, HDDs maintain their relevance due to specific strengths and weaknesses.
5.1 Advantages
5.1.1 Cost-Effectiveness
HDDs offer the lowest cost per gigabyte of storage, making them the most economical choice for large-capacity storage needs.
5.1.2 High Capacity
Available in capacities reaching tens of terabytes, far exceeding typical SSD capacities for consumer use.
5.1.3 Proven Technology
Decades of refinement mean HDDs are a mature and reliable technology for long-term data archival.
5.2 Disadvantages
5.2.1 Speed Limitations
Being mechanical devices, HDDs are inherently slower than SSDs, especially for random read/write operations and boot times.
5.2.2 Durability
Susceptible to physical shock, as the delicate read/write heads can crash into the platters, leading to data loss. This makes them less ideal for mobile devices.
5.2.3 Power Consumption
Generally consume more power than SSDs due to the spinning platters and moving parts, affecting battery life in laptops and increasing energy costs in data centers.
5.2.4 Noise and Heat
The spinning platters and moving actuator arms can generate audible noise and more heat compared to silent, solid-state alternatives.
5.2.5 Fragmentation
Over time, files can become fragmented across the platters, requiring the heads to move more, further slowing down performance.
6. HDD vs. SSD: A Brief Comparison
The emergence of Solid-State Drives (SSDs) has created a significant shift in storage, but HDDs still hold their ground.
6.1 Performance
SSDs are vastly superior in speed, offering significantly faster boot times, application loading, and file transfers, especially for random read/write operations. HDDs excel in sequential read/write for very large files but are generally much slower overall.
6.2 Durability
SSDs have no moving parts, making them highly resistant to physical shock and vibrations, ideal for laptops and rugged environments. HDDs are fragile and prone to damage from drops.
6.3 Cost and Capacity
HDDs offer a much lower cost per GB and significantly higher maximum capacities, making them the default choice for bulk storage. SSDs are more expensive per GB but are becoming more affordable.
6.4 Power and Noise
SSDs consume less power and operate silently, whereas HDDs consume more power and can produce audible hums and clicks.
7. The Future of Hard Disk Drives
Despite the dominance of SSDs for operating systems and demanding applications, HDDs are far from obsolete.
7.1 Continued Relevance for Bulk Storage
For data centers, cloud storage, archival, and large-scale backups, the unparalleled cost-per-terabyte of HDDs ensures their continued importance. The sheer volume of data being generated globally demands affordable, high-capacity storage solutions.
7.2 Advancements in Technology
Manufacturers are continually innovating to push HDD capacities and improve performance:
7.2.1 Helium-Filled Drives
Replacing air with helium reduces internal drag on platters, allowing for thinner platters, more platters per drive, and lower power consumption. This has enabled capacities of 16TB and beyond in a single drive.
7.2.2 Shingled Magnetic Recording (SMR)
SMR technology overlaps data tracks like shingles on a roof, increasing areal density. While increasing capacity, it can impact write performance for random access patterns. It's often used in archival and consumer drives where write performance is less critical than capacity.
7.2.3 Heat-Assisted Magnetic Recording (HAMR)
HAMR uses a laser to momentarily heat a tiny spot on the platter, allowing data to be written to a much smaller magnetic grain. This significantly increases areal density and paves the way for future capacities of 50TB and even 100TB per drive.
7.2.4 Microwave-Assisted Magnetic Recording (MAMR)
MAMR uses a spin-torque oscillator to generate a microwave field, assisting the write head in reliably writing data to smaller magnetic bits. It offers similar capacity benefits to HAMR but uses a different energy-assisted mechanism.
7.3 Role in Hybrid Storage Solutions
Many systems now employ a hybrid approach, using a smaller, fast SSD for the operating system and frequently used applications, coupled with a larger, more affordable HDD for bulk data storage. This combines the best of both worlds: speed for critical tasks and ample capacity for everything else.
8. Conclusion
The Hard Disk Drive, a veteran of the digital age, remains a critical component of the world's data infrastructure. Its mechanical marvels, refined over decades, continue to offer unparalleled storage capacity at an unbeatable price point. While SSDs have claimed the performance crown, HDDs are far from obsolete, constantly evolving with new technologies like HAMR and MAMR to meet the insatiable demand for petabytes of data in cloud computing, data centers, and personal archives. The HDD's legacy is secure, proving that sometimes, the oldest technologies are the most enduring and adaptable.